Main Facts: The Menopausal Sleep Paradox
Menopause is not merely a cessation of reproductive cycles; it is a profound systemic transformation. As the ovaries decrease their production of estrogen and progesterone, the body’s internal regulatory systems face a cascade of disruptions. Research indicates that between 40% and 60% of women navigating the menopausal transition report significant sleep disturbances.
The clinical reality is stark: women in the 45-to-64 age bracket are reporting widespread fatigue. According to recent data from the American Academy of Sleep Medicine (AASM), 37% of women in this demographic face frequent nighttime awakenings, while 35% are plagued by vasomotor symptoms—commonly known as hot flashes and night sweats—that shatter the continuity of their rest. Furthermore, 29% report chronic daytime fatigue, and 27% struggle with sleep onset latency, or the ability to fall asleep in a timely manner. Remarkably, only 6% of women report that their sleep patterns remain untouched by the hormonal fluctuations of midlife.
Chronology of the Transition
The deterioration of sleep quality is rarely an overnight phenomenon. It is often a gradual progression that mirrors the stages of the menopausal transition:
- Perimenopause (The Early Phase): Often beginning in the late 30s or 40s, this phase is marked by irregular hormonal fluctuations. During this time, the brain’s thermoregulatory center becomes hypersensitive. Women may notice mild sleep fragmentation or increased sensitivity to external stimuli, such as light or noise.
- The Menopausal Transition: As estrogen levels decline more consistently, the physical symptoms—specifically vasomotor instability—intensify. The frequency of night sweats often peaks during this window, causing sudden awakenings that are difficult to return from due to the body’s elevated core temperature.
- Post-Menopause: Once menstruation has ceased for a full year, hormonal levels stabilize at a lower baseline. However, the sleep architecture of the brain has often been altered. Many women enter this phase with a "learned insomnia," where the brain has become conditioned to wakefulness, requiring clinical intervention to reset healthy circadian rhythms.
Supporting Data: By the Numbers
The scientific community has shifted its focus toward the objective measurement of these disruptions. The correlation between hormonal decline and sleep pathology is supported by rigorous data:
- The Seven-Hour Standard: Health authorities consistently recommend at least seven hours of sleep per night for optimal health. Despite this, approximately 30% of women fail to meet this threshold, placing them at increased risk for metabolic and psychological distress.
- Longitudinal Trends: Research published in the Journal of Clinical Sleep Medicine highlights that sleep quality during the pre-menopausal years is a significant predictor of sleep health during the transition. Women who struggle with sleep hygiene early in life are statistically more likely to experience severe symptoms during menopause, suggesting that early intervention is not just preventative, but essential.
- The Cardiovascular Link: Perhaps most concerning is the nexus between sleep deprivation and heart health. Clinical studies have shown that women who experience chronic sleep disruption during menopause are at a higher risk of developing cardiovascular disease and hypertension. The lack of deep, restorative sleep prevents the heart from experiencing the nocturnal "dip" in blood pressure necessary for cardiovascular repair.
Official Responses and Clinical Perspectives
Medical organizations, including the AASM and the North American Menopause Society (NAMS), are calling for a shift in how clinicians approach midlife sleep complaints. The prevailing medical consensus is that poor sleep should no longer be viewed as an "inevitable" side effect of aging.
"We are moving away from the era of ‘just grin and bear it,’" says Dr. Helena Rossi, a sleep medicine specialist. "When a patient comes in reporting that she is waking up five times a night, we are now treating that as a medical symptom requiring intervention, not a lifestyle complaint. The goal is to preserve the long-term cognitive and cardiac health of the patient."
Official guidelines now emphasize a multidisciplinary approach. Rather than relying solely on pharmacological interventions, current best practices suggest:
- Cognitive Behavioral Therapy for Insomnia (CBT-I): Now the gold-standard first-line treatment for chronic insomnia, helping patients reframe their relationship with the bed and reduce nighttime anxiety.
- Hormone Replacement Therapy (HRT): When medically appropriate, replacing lost estrogen can significantly reduce the frequency and severity of vasomotor symptoms, indirectly stabilizing sleep.
- Environmental Optimization: Maintaining a bedroom temperature of 65–68 degrees Fahrenheit and utilizing moisture-wicking bedding to manage night sweats.
Implications: The High Cost of Sleeplessness
The implications of chronic sleep loss in menopausal women extend far beyond simple tiredness. The impact is multifaceted, touching on professional performance, emotional stability, and long-term biological health.
Cognitive and Emotional Impact
Sleep deprivation during menopause often compounds the "brain fog" that many women report. The lack of REM and slow-wave sleep impairs executive function, memory consolidation, and emotional regulation. This can exacerbate mood swings, increasing the risk of depression and anxiety during a period already marked by major life transitions.
The Cardiovascular and Metabolic Threat
As the body loses the protective cardiovascular benefits of higher estrogen levels, sleep becomes a critical buffer. Chronic sleep restriction is linked to insulin resistance and weight gain—specifically abdominal fat accumulation—which further exacerbates the risk of Type 2 diabetes. When the body is deprived of sleep, it remains in a state of high cortisol, which promotes inflammation and arterial stiffening.

Moving Toward Solutions: A Call to Action
The path forward requires both individual advocacy and systemic change. Women must be empowered to discuss sleep health with their healthcare providers with the same transparency they use for other medical concerns.
- Audit Your Environment: Invest in cooling technology and ensure your sleep sanctuary is dark and quiet.
- Establish Consistent Rhythms: Even on weekends, maintaining a strict wake-up time helps anchor the circadian rhythm, which becomes more fragile during the menopausal transition.
- Seek Specialized Help: If sleep hygiene improvements do not yield results within three to four weeks, it is time to consult a sleep specialist. Many underlying issues, such as sleep apnea—which increases in prevalence for women after menopause—often go undiagnosed because they are mistaken for standard menopausal fatigue.
